CHANDIGARH: With sudden surge in past one week, Rewari and Ambala districts made it to top five slots as 794 new patients and 6 deaths on Monday took
Haryana’s
Covid-19 count to 42,429 cases and 49 deaths.
As 711 more patients were discharged during the day, the total recoveries in the state have gone upto 35,492 and recovery rate has gone upto 83.65%. Now there are total 6,448 active patients who include 114 on oxygen support and 22 on ventilators in various
Covid care centres across the state.
Another significant highlight of the day was fresh cases count from Gurugram as well. Once in top three Gurugram was on sixth position in terms of new patients on Monday.
According to information, Faridabad reported maximum 154 new patients with one death. Here an overall total has gone upto 10,283 patients with 143 deaths. With total 9,259 recoveries, there are 882 active patients in the state.
Ambala recorded the second highest of 84 new patients. Ambala total reached 2191. While Panipat had 72 new patients and two deaths. Here the total has gone upto to 1,689 patients with 23 deaths.
Rewari continues to be hotspot with 71 fresh cases and three deaths, pushing the district total to 22,228 patients 14 deaths. While Panchkula saw another surge of 59 patients taking overall total to 998. Gurugram recorded 57 new patients and here the total has gone upto to 9,785 and there are 656 active patients.
Yamunanagar had 44 new patients followed 43 in Kurukshetra and 40 in Rohtak district. Karnal had 32 new patients followed by 23 in Hisar and 22 in Sirsa. Fatehabad reported 15 followed by Kaithal with 14 , Bhiwani 11 and , Jhajjar with 10 patients.
Nuh had five new patients and four patients from Charkhidadri and three from Jind.
Meanwhile, the testing rate had gone upto 29,741 tests per million per day as total 75,39,45 persons have been tested so far. As many as 84,825 have completed the quarantine and there total 61396 in the surveillance under home quarantine or institutional quarantine.
